7th grade Explore Woodworking students. Each student researched, drafted and cut their CO2 car to specifications. They then raced each car in a double elimination competition!




Carpentry I students are undergoing NCCER: Core training this yr. As part of their performance profiles on portable power tools, students fixed and reconstructed planter boxes for the elementary school. (5th hr carpentry)




Intro to Industrial Technology students (8th grade).
Precisions measurements and tooling operations. Various joinery methods.
They completed a checkerboard and rabbett joint gift box with stile and rail constructed lids.
